Abstract :
The design, implementation and performance of a high quality low bit rate speech codec for wireless communication is presented. The codec is based on the CELP model. Generalized analysis-by-synthesis, algebraic fixed codebooks, and multistage LSF techniques are used, resulting in robustness to transmission errors and high quality across changing speech levels and background noise conditions. The bit allocations for the quantization of LSF, pitch and the excitation are chosen in a mode specific manner based on a robust mode classification scheme. A 4.8 kb/s version has been implemented and subjective tests show speech quality that is equivalent to or better than most cellular standard codecs. Performance is also consistent across speech levels and transmission errors
